Kinds Of BMW Spare Keys
BMW spare keys have actually progressed significantly for many years, and their types differ based on the model and year of manufacture. The main types of spare keys include:

Standard Metal Keys: Traditional keys that resemble basic car keys. These are less common in current models but may be found in older BMW cars.

Remote Key Fob: This kind of key fob permits keyless entry and functions buttons for locking/unlocking the door and even starting the engine from another location.

Smart Keys: The most sophisticated keys that use distance sensing units. These keys can open the car as the owner approaches and often have buttons for other functions.

Valet Keys: Specially created keys that offer minimal access, mostly for valet parking.

Frequently asked questions1. Just how much does it cost to get a spare key for a BMW?
The cost differs substantially based on the key type and the provider, however it can range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500. Dealers tend to charge more than locksmith professionals.
2. Can I get a spare key without the initial?
While possible, it is considerably more complicated and may require a see to a car dealership where they will need the VIN and evidence of ownership.
3. For how long does it take to get a spare key made?
This can depend upon where you go. Dealerships normally take between 24 to 48 hours, while qualified locksmith professionals may offer much faster service.
4. Will my warranty cover the cost of a new key?
Many new car service warranties do not cover lost or damaged keys. However, examine your warranty files or contact your dealer for additional information.
5. Can I program a spare key myself?
While some older models may allow for self-programming, most modern BMWs require customized devices, making it necessary to check out a car dealership or qualified locksmith.
